Mekugi noDiscount 5 Shaku (106 cm) orBamboo Mekugi (set of 2) Made in Japan Material: bamboo wood Dimensions: 18 mm long for 5 mm in diameter The traditional Shinken (Japanese sword) is held together with one or two small bamboo pegs called Mekugi. They are not glued or screwed into the Shinken, but still securing it tightly.
